Job description

We are seeking a skilled and motivated NOC Engineer to join our dynamic Network Operations Centre (NOC) team. Based at our Belfast site, this role is part of a 24/7 shift pattern supporting critical IT and network infrastructure for a range of clients.

The NOC Engineer will act as the first point of escalation for technical issues, resolving incidents efficiently, coordinating with field engineers and third-party suppliers, and ensuring high-quality service delivery. This role is ideal for candidates with a strong operational background in IT/Networking who thrive in a fast-paced environment., * Serve as the first point of escalation for customer calls and network faults.

  • Log, manage, and resolve incidents and service requests using ITSM tools like Remedy.
  • Maintain accurate shift handovers and ticket updates.
  • Configure and troubleshoot Cisco, Juniper, Adtran devices, modems, routers, and other IT systems.
  • Manage circuit faults across ADSL, SDSL, Ethernet, NGA, MPF, SMPF networks.
  • Collaborate with field engineers, third-party suppliers, and internal teams to resolve issues.
  • Monitor network health using SolarWinds and ensure SLA adherence.
  • Deliver clear communication to clients and internal teams throughout incident lifecycle.

Requirements

  • Proven experience in IT Helpdesk or NOC/operations environments.
  • Strong troubleshooting skills in IT and networking.
  • Experience in enterprise network support; CCNA or equivalent preferred.
  • Windows OS and server support experience beneficial.
  • Familiarity with ITIL practices and working to SLAs.
  • Excellent communication, attention to detail, and customer service skills.
  • Ability to perform under pressure and foster collaborative relationships.
  • Eligible for Security Clearance or able to obtain.
